The genetics of fibrodysplasia ossificans progressiva

Fibrodysplasia ossificans progressiva is an autosomal dominant disorder. Most cases are due to new gene mutations because people with fibrodysplasia ossificans progressiva have markedly reduced reproductive fitness. The gene or genes responsible for this disorder are unknown.
